Knowing that a high-profile ring would only incur repeated damage as I work with my hands, I chose an anniversary ring as my "daily driver" ring, only to have 1 of the open channel set siamonds com loose within 60 days of purchase. I had purchased the warranty so there were no issues getting it in and fixed, but this ended up happening 3 times total, and when I expressed my concerns to a sales associate I was told that as an anniversary band, "it's not meant to be worn every day".

This was upsetting on the obvious level: When I was making my purchase, why wasn't the sales rep aware of this? I was completely specific about my line of work, and how I needed a durable and quality ring. I have literally left my wedding ring in a jewelry box for 4 years.

They do, however, offer an "upgrade" when you purchase, but there's a catch(!). You have to double your purchase. So if you spend $1000 on a ring, you'll have to upgrade at a minimum of $2000 for the next item. While it could be viewed as my fault for not reviewing the offering more carefully when it was presented, I was very foolish to trust the rederick of the sales associate to believe that I could upgrade just slightly. Especially in light of the fact that my ring is essentially a piece of garbage.

Since this is a retail jewelry store, I cannot even approach any semblance of comparable value on this ring second hand as it was priced so high (private sale or pawn shop). So, even though the retail value of my ring went from $1099 originally to $1299 now, if I were to try to sell it, I'd estimate that I'd MAYBE get $500 for it.
